Bresenham’s circle drawing algorithm
Web1. Bresenham's Line Algorithm use fixed point, i.e., Integer Arithmetic: 2. DDA Algorithms uses multiplication & division its operation: 2.Bresenham's Line Algorithm uses only subtraction and addition its … WebJun 18, 2024 · In order to do that we will use Bresenham’s Circle Algorithm for calculation of the locations of the pixels in the first octant of 45 degrees. It assumes that the circle is centered on the origin. So for every pixel (x, y) it calculates, we draw a pixel in each of … The mid-point circle drawing algorithm is an algorithm used to determine the points … Bresenham’s circle drawing algorithm. Article Contributed By : Sahil_Bansall …
Bresenham’s circle drawing algorithm
Did you know?
WebDec 11, 2024 · Here is a simple implementation of the Bresenham's circle algorithm in Python: This algorithm takes the center coordinates ( x0, y0) and the radius of the circle as input, and it prints the coordinates of each point on the circle. You can then use these coordinates to draw the circle on a canvas. Note that this is a simple implementation for ... WebJan 27,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.
WebBresenham's line algorithm. Bresenham's line algorithm is a line drawing algorithm that determines the points of an n -dimensional raster that should be selected in order to form a close approximation to a … WebThe Bresenham's circle drawing algorithm is a circle drawing algorithm which calculates all the nearest points nearest to the circle boundary. It is an incremental method (i.e. we …
WebBresenham's Circle Algorithm: Step1: Start Algorithm. Step2: Declare p, q, x, y, r, d variables p, q are coordinates of the center of the circle r is the radius of the circle. Step3: Enter the value of r. Step4: Calculate …
WebThe advantages of Mid Point Circle Drawing Algorithm are-. It is a powerful and efficient algorithm. The entire algorithm is based on the simple equation of circle X 2 + Y 2 = R 2. It is easy to implement from the programmer’s perspective. This algorithm is used to generate curves on raster displays.
WebJun 20, 2024 · Bresenham Circle Drawing Algorithm. It is a circle drawing algorithm that selects the nearest pixel position to complete the arc. The unique part of this algorithm is that it uses only integer arithmetic which makes it, significantly, faster than other algorithms using floating-point arithmetic in classical processors.. Example: diamond blades for cutting masonryWebCircle Drawing Algorithms Mid Point Circle Drawing Algorithm. Bresenham Circle Drawing Algorithm 2D Transformations 2D Translation. 2D Rotation. 2D Scaling. 2D Reflection. 2D Shearing 3D … circleware spectrum glassesWebFeb 20, 2024 · Advantages of Bresenham’s Circle Drawing Algorithm. It is simple and easy to implement. The algorithm is based on simple equation x 2 + y 2 = r 2. Disadvantages of Bresenham’s Circle Drawing Algorithm. The plotted points are less accurate than the midpoint circle drawing. It is not so good for complex images and … diamond blade rotation direction